Martin I did make a mistake on that last post.But I think that Kinross will be very interested in ADM as the ore is close and could be trucked to K's mill.This would have a major impact on the project economics as they could cut the cap cost down by avoiding new camps, power, and a new mill.Kinross would be foolish to let ADM prove out 5 to 10 million oz beside there project and leave the deposit to the likes of Newmont or Gold Corp. Barrick and Homestake both made a bid for Argentina Gold only after a few dozen holes.With the fact that ADM is likely chasing 5 million oz this year,it is my view that they are already a target as the stock is undervalued and Nesbitt Burns likes to position its clients in take out targets.
